The Canadian Silver Maple Leaf is arguably one of the world’s best-selling silver coins. Available from the Royal Canadian Mint since 1988, the series offers the same designs each year and will head in a new direction at some point in 2023 as King Charles III ascends the throne in England and begins to appear on coinage around the world. However, 2023 starts with one final depiction of Her Majesty, Queen Elizabeth II on Silver Maple Leafs. With the Queen’s passing in September 2022, her son Charles ascended the throne as King Charles III of England. While his reign is already underway, so too is the production of 2023-dated products across the Commonwealth with effigies of Queen Elizabeth II. The Royal Canadian Mint starts its 2023 Maple Leaf Series with Her Majesty’s effigy for a limited time before the switch to a new King Charles III portrait.

On the obverse of 2023 Canadian Silver Maple Leaf Coins, you will find the 2003 effigy of Queen Elizabeth II. Her Majesty is shown here in right-profile relief in the only portrait of her reign to lack a crown.
The reverse side of 2023 1 oz Silver Maple Leaf Coins comes with Walter Ott’s iconic sugar maple leaf design. This design was created in 1979 for the gold bullion series and is featured on all coins in the series.
